Output 15aef90c49d57754bf5bc61a2f1777c0b15b3e9818c68265f898f4bc8c575f3e:1

value
5360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6f85cdb1ba551871ab80c78253a4fcea809ecc6 OP_EQUAL
address
3QCsgH6ENwGRsdTjG8yKRkuhhGo9XQNGEw
transaction
15aef90c49d57754bf5bc61a2f1777c0b15b3e9818c68265f898f4bc8c575f3e
spent
true